了解最新公司动态及行业资讯
达梦数据库(DMDB)是一种国产的关系型数据库管理系统,广泛应用于政府、金融、能源、交通等领域。以下是达梦数据库的基本操作介绍:
1. 连接数据库:
使用DM客户端或DM SQL Developer等工具连接到达梦数据库。
输入数据库服务器地址、端口号、数据库名称、用户名和密码。
2. 创建数据库:
使用`CREATE DATABASE`语句创建新的数据库。
例如:`CREATE DATABASE mydb;`
3. 创建表:
使用`CREATE TABLE`语句创建表。
例如:`CREATE TABLE employee , age INTqwe2;`
4. 插入数据:
使用`INSERT INTO`语句向表中插入数据。
例如:`INSERT INTO employee VALUES ;`
5. 查询数据:
使用`SELECT`语句查询表中的数据。
例如:`SELECT FROM employee;`
6. 更新数据:
使用`UPDATE`语句更新表中的数据。
例如:`UPDATE employee SET age = 31 WHERE id = 1;`
7. 删除数据:
使用`DELETE`语句删除表中的数据。
例如:`DELETE FROM employee WHERE id = 1;`
8. 管理索引:
使用`CREATE INDEX`语句创建索引以提高查询性能。
例如:`CREATE INDEX idx_name ON employee ;`
9. 备份与恢复:
使用达梦数据库提供的备份工具进行数据库备份。
在需要时使用备份文件进行数据库恢复。
10. 安全管理:
使用用户和角色管理功能来控制对数据库的访问。
例如:创建用户、分配权限、设置密码策略等。
11. 监控与优化:
使用达梦数据库提供的监控工具来监控数据库性能。
根据监控结果进行索引优化、查询优化等操作以提高数据库性能。
以上是达梦数据库的一些基本操作,具体的操作细节可能因版本和配置不同而有所差异。建议参考达梦数据库的官方文档以获取更详细的信息。你有没有想过,在这个信息爆炸的时代,数据就像空气一样,无处不在。而要管理这些宝贵的数据,达梦数据库可是个神器!今天,就让我带你一起探索达梦数据库的基本操作,让你轻松驾驭数据海洋!
达梦数据库,这个名字听起来是不是有点文艺范儿?没错,它可是国产数据库中的佼佼者,拥有完全自主知识产权。别看它名字文艺,功能可是一点也不含糊,稳定性、安全性、兼容性样样拿得出手。不信?那就跟我一起看看它的基本操作吧!
想要拥有自己的数据库,第一步当然是创建啦!在达梦数据库中,创建数据库的命令超级简单,只需一行代码:
```sql
create database <数据库名>;
比如,创建一个名为“mydatabase”的数据库,就输入:
```sql
create database mydatabase;
创建完成后,如果想要删除它,也只需一个命令:
```sql
drop database <数据库名>;
但请注意,删除数据库是个不可逆的操作,一旦删除,里面的所有数据和对象都会消失无踪哦!
创建好数据库后,我们还需要进入它,才能进行下一步操作。进入数据库的命令也很简单:
```sql
use <数据库名>;
比如,进入“mydatabase”数据库,就输入:
```sql
use mydatabase;
进入数据库后,所有的操作都会在这个数据库环境下进行。如果想要退出当前数据库,只需输入:
```sql
exit;
或者直接关闭数据库客户端软件。
数据库就像一座城市,而数据表就是城市中的建筑。在达梦数据库中,创建数据表的命令如下:
```sql
create table <表名> (
<列名> <数据类型> <约束条件>,
...
比如,创建一个名为“student”的表,包含“id”和“name”两个字段,可以这样写:
```sql
create table student (
id int primary key,
name char(20)
创建好表后,我们还可以使用“show tables”命令查看当前数据库中所有的数据表。
掌握了数据表,接下来就是数据的查询和操作了。在达梦数据库中,查询数据的命令是:
```sql
select <列名> from <表名> where <条件>;
比如,查询“student”表中所有学生的姓名,可以这样写:
```sql
select name from student;
当然,查询数据还可以更复杂,比如排序、筛选、分组等。这里就不一一列举了,感兴趣的话,可以去达梦数据库的官方文档里详细了解。
达梦数据库还有一个很实用的功能——闪回查询。它可以帮助你恢复被删除或修改的数据。使用闪回查询的命令如下:
```sql
flashback table <表名> to timestamp <时间戳>;
比如,将“student”表恢复到某个时间点的状态,可以这样写:
```sql
flashback table student to timestamp '2023-01-01 00:00:00';
不过,使用闪回查询需要开启闪回功能,具体操作可以参考达梦数据库的官方文档。
怎么样,通过这篇文章,你对达梦数据库的基本操作有没有更了解了呢?其实,数据库的世界就像一个迷宫,只有不断探索,才能找到属于自己的宝藏。希望这篇文章能成为你探索数据库世界的起点,让我们一起在数据海洋中畅游吧!